Getting Naked emphasizes on service provider to be vulnerable – to embrace uncommon levels of humility, selflessness, and transparency for the good of a client. These factors would need one to go through suffering in terms of being naked and opening up to the clients. Suffering is something which most of us avoid as they are awkward and painful situations one has to encounter. I’ve tried to capture the model described in the book here below:

Clients come to trust and respect service providers who do this and ultimately come to think more highly of them. That’s because there is nothing more attractive and admirable than people who willingly and cheerfully set their egos aside and make the needs of other more important than their own.
